Do you know how well the TR300RS does when it comes to noise levels?
Both Thrustmaster wheels (T300/T500) are effectively silent when making controlled steering movements. If you are drifting then you do hear a bit of noise but it's definitely not as loud as a Logitech wheel. Note that both Thrustmaster wheels have fans, so you do get an airflow noise if the fan is running (the fans spin up after 15-20 minutes of heavy use usually).
